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se Ingredients

For the Mousse

  • Cottage Cheese – Provides creaminess and protein; opt for low-fat for a lighter dessert.
  • Creamy Peanut Butter – Adds richness and a nutty flavor; substitute with almond or cashew butter if desired.
  • Honey or Maple Syrup – Acts as a natural sweetener; use agave nectar for a vegan version.
  • Vanilla Extract – Enhances flavor profile; always choose pure extract for the best results.
  • Unsweetened Cocoa Powder (Optional) – For a chocolate twist; blend in 1-2 tablespoons if desired.
  • Milk (Dairy or Plant-Based) – Adjusts the mousse’s consistency; add as needed for desired texture.

For Garnishing (Optional)

  • Sliced Bananas or Fresh Berries – Adds freshness and a pop of color to your mousse.
  • Granola – Provides a crunchy texture for topping; perfect for adding a delightful crunch.

How to Make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se

  1. Blend Ingredients: Start by combining cottage cheese, creamy peanut butter, honey or maple syrup, and vanilla extract in a blender. Blend until the mixture is smooth and creamy, which should take about 1-2 minutes.

  2. Add Cocoa Powder (Optional): If you crave a chocolate flavor, incorporate 1-2 tablespoons of cocoa powder into the mixture. A splash of milk can help achieve your desired texture.

  3. Chill the Mousse: Spoon the creamy mousse mixture into serving bowls.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ow the mousse to set and thicken.

  4. Serve and Garnish: Just before serving, top your mousse with sliced bananas, fresh berries, or a drizzle of peanut butter for a deliciously appealing finish.

Optional: A sprinkle of granola on top adds an irresistible crunchy texture!

Expert Tips for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se

  • Creamy Base: Ensure your peanut butter is at room temperature for a smooth blend. If it’s too thick, warm it slightly in the microwave.

  • Thicker Texture: Use full-fat cottage cheese for a richer, creamier mousse. It makes a noticeable difference in both texture and taste.

  • Sweetness Balance: Taste your mousse before serving! If it’s too sweet, add a pinch of salt or a teaspoon of cocoa powder to enhance the flavor and balance it out.

  • Storage Savvy: Store your finished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se in an airtight container to maintain its freshness and creaminess for up to 3 days.

Make Ahead Options

The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se is perfect for meal prep enthusiasts looking to save time during busy weeknights! You can prepare the mousse mixture up to 24 hours in advance; simply blend all the ingredients and store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ator to maintain its creamy texture. For the best quality, avoid adding fresh garnishes like bananas or berries until just before serving, as these can wilt or brown. When you’re ready to enjoy your guilt-free dessert, give the mousse a quick stir and top it with your favorite fruits or granola for that extra crunch. Storage Tips for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se

  • Refrigeration: Store your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days to maintain its creamy texture.

  • Freezer: For longer storage, freeze individual portions of the mousse in freezer-safe containers for up to 1 month. This is perfect for meal prepping!

  • Thawing: When you’re ready to enjoy, simply thaw the mousse overnight in the refrigerator. Stir gently before serving to restore its creamy consistency.

  • Reheating: This mousse is best served chilled and doesn’t require reheating. Enjoy it straight from the fridge for a refreshing treat!

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se Variations

Feel free to get creative and make this mousse your own with these delightful twists!

  • Nut-Free: Substitute sunflower seed butter for a nut-free version that’s equally creamy and delicious. Your taste buds won’t even notice the difference!

  • Vegan Delight: Swap cottage cheese with silken tofu for a wholly plant-based treat, ensuring a smooth texture without dairy.

  • Chocolate Lover’s Dream: Add 1-2 tablespoons of unsweetened cocoa powder to bring a rich chocolate flavor that elevates your indulgence.

  • Fruit Fest: Top with fresh sliced strawberries or blueberries for a burst of color and refreshing sweetness. The added juiciness plays wonderfully against the creamy mousse.

  • Spiced Twist: Enhance your mousse with a sprinkle of cinnamon or nutmeg for a warm, comforting flavor. Perfect for chilly evenings or any time you crave a bit of cozy!

  • Crunchy Topping: Instead of granola, try topping with crushed nuts or cacao nibs for an extra crunch and a delightful texture contrast.

  • Sweet Swap: Experiment with maple syrup or agave nectar instead of honey for a different sweet profile that caters to your preference.

  • Coffee Kick: Blend in a shot of espresso or coffee for a delightful mocha-inspired mousse that coffee lovers will adore! This addition brings a rich depth that pairs beautifully with the peanut butter.

Decadent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se That's Guilt-Free

This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se is a protein-packed, guilt-free dessert that satisfies sweet cravings in under 10 minutes.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Chill Time 30 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Desserts
Cuisine: Healthy
Calories: 200

Ingredients
  

For the Mousse
  • 1 cup Cottage Cheese Opt for low-fat for a lighter dessert.
  • 1/2 cup Creamy Peanut Butter Substitute with almond or cashew butter if desired.
  • 2 tablespoons Honey or Maple Syrup Acts as a natural sweetener.
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la Extract Always choose pure extract for best results.
  • 2 tablespoons Unsweetened Cocoa Powder Optional for a chocolate twist.
  • 1/4 cup Milk Dairy or plant-based, add as needed for desired texture.
For Garnishing
  • 1 banana Sliced Bananas Adds freshness and color to your mousse.
  • 1 cup Fresh Berries Optional for topping.
  • 1/4 cup Granola Provides crunchy texture.

Equipment

  • Blender

Method
 

How to Make Cottage Cheese Peanut Butter Mousse
  1. Start by combining cottage cheese, creamy peanut butter, honey or maple syrup, and vanilla extract in a blender. Blend until the mixture is smooth and creamy, which should take about 1-2 minutes.
  2. If you crave a chocolate flavor, incorporate 1-2 tablespoons of cocoa powder into the mixture. A splash of milk can help achieve your desired texture.
  3. Spoon the creamy mousse mixture into serving bowls.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ow the mousse to set and thicken.
  4. Just before serving, top your mousse with sliced bananas, fresh berries, or a drizzle of peanut butter for a deliciously appealing finish.

Notes

Store finished mousse in an airtight container for up to 3 days. For longer storage, freeze individual portions for up to 1 month.
